牛津词典

    noun

    • 居民;居住者;栖身者
      a person or an animal that lives in the particular place that is mentioned
      1. apartment dwellers
        公寓房客

    柯林斯词典

    • N-COUNT 居民;居住者
      A citydwelleror slumdweller, for example, is a person who lives in the kind of place or house indicated.
      1. The number of city dwellers is growing...
        城市居民的数量正在增长。
      2. But in some respects cave dwellers were far cleverer than us.
        但是在某些方面穴居人要比我们聪明得多。
